Sorts Of Roofing Products
Selecting the ideal roof covering material is important for both the aesthetic appeals and durability of your home. You have actually obtained numerous options, each with its own benefits and drawbacks.
Asphalt tiles are one of the most preferred choice because of their affordability and very easy setup. They are available in different colors and designs, making it easy to match your home's exterior.
Metal roofing is one more exceptional alternative, recognized for its longevity and resistance to extreme climate condition. While it might feature a higher first cost, its toughness usually leads to savings in the future.
If you're trying to find a much more environment-friendly selection, consider tiles made from recycled materials or even a green roof covering with living plants.
Clay and concrete floor tiles offer a distinctive, traditional look that enhances visual allure. Nevertheless, they can be hefty and might require extra architectural support.
If you choose an one-of-a-kind look, slate roofing provides an elegant surface but can be quite expensive and difficult to mount.
Inevitably, your option must reflect your spending plan, environment, and individual style. Take your time to weigh the benefits and drawbacks before making a decision.
Recognizing Labor Expenses
Labor costs can considerably impact the total cost of your roof job. When you employ a professional, you're not just paying for their time; you're additionally covering their knowledge and the skills of their staff. Normally, labor prices can make up 60% to 70% of your complete roof expenditures, so understanding these expenses is crucial.
